Casagrand ropes in Saurav Ganguly as brand ambassador

The third largest residential development company in south India, Casagrand has roped in former Indian national cricket team skipper Saurav Ganguly as a brand ambassador. The company sits only behind Shobha and Prestige in terms of players in this particular market. 

Having registered sales of ?4,200 crore last year, reports claim that the ambitions of the company are to hit the ?7,000cr mark this time out. The brand has completed projects across various south Indian cities, including Bengaluru, Hyderabad and Chennai, among others.

The aim of the company is to expand beyond south India, with the immediate aspiration of entering the market in Maharashtra.

The Founder and Managing Director of the company, Arun M, said:

“We are venturing into Maharashtra. We would add Pune and Mumbai soon as markets. We are on the verge of signing up some lands in Pune and we want to add 20 million sq ft in three years’ time.”

“About five years back, we were just a Chennai player but now we have Bengaluru (17 projects), Hyderabad (6 projects), we have a project in Coimbatore and now we are signing up a project in Pune to venture into Maharashtra. So, we have been aggressive in our growth and we have added verticals.”

Speaking about Ganguly, he added:

“We are delighted to join hands with Dada [Ganguly] and have him on board as our national brand ambassador. His persona as a passionate sportsman with unshakable optimism and his leadership in transforming the Indian cricket team have been a true inspiration for us at Casagrand because belief, aggressive growth, innovation, fairness and passion have been our DNA since the inception. We welcome Ganguly to the Casagrand family and we look forward to an exciting journey ahead.”
